Blackout Remover: Removes Wikipedia Blackout JS Overlay

Blackout Remover is a Chrome add-on developed by f.wanne. As the name suggests, it is designed to remove the Wikipedia Blackout JS Overlay. This overlay is often displayed on Wikipedia pages during certain events or protests, obstructing the content and making it difficult to access information.

With Blackout Remover, users can bypass this overlay and view the Wikipedia content without any interruptions. This add-on is especially useful for those who rely on Wikipedia for research or educational purposes and want to avoid any disruptions caused by the blackout overlay.

Blackout Remover is easy to install and use. Once installed, it runs in the background and automatically removes the overlay whenever it appears on a Wikipedia page. Users can browse Wikipedia as usual, without any interruptions or restrictions.

Overall, Blackout Remover is a handy tool for those who frequently use Wikipedia and want to avoid the blackout overlay. It effectively removes the overlay, allowing users to access the content without any hindrance.
